You must ensure you are mindful of your tenant’s rights and consider the timing of the property sale to coincide with the appropriate point in the tenancy agreement. If you bought your home recently it will have an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) which you might be able to reuse as they are valid for 10 years (provided you have not done anything to affect the rating – if you have, you will need a new EPC). Your legal representative will pay off the mortgage and any secured debts (if you have them), stamp duty (if you are buying another property), outstanding estate agent fees, service charges (if relevant), settle their own fees and send the balance due to you to your account. If you have taken out a Green Deal loan on your property which you have yet to repay, you must inform your legal representative. If your property does not have an up-to-date EPC, in most cases you will need to commission one; however if your home is listed or in a conservation area you may not need an EPC.
